Award winning Nollywood actress and filmmaker, Omoni Oboli has been named brand ambassador for Landwey Investment Limited, a Real Estate investment company in Nigeria.

The appointment, which was announced on August 14, is another achievement for the beautiful film maker whose brand is not only a successful one but also has a wide appeal.

Landwey Investment Limited is a Real Estate investment company with a success built on their asset base which is valued as one of the largest in the Nigerian Real Estate sector. With development projects across the Real Estate spectrum, they operate within the commercial, retail and residential property segments and provide real estate advisory services.

Omoni Oboli, who has been tagged ‘Box office Queen’ is one of the leading filmmakers in Nollywood with many of her movies breaking box office record. She is a well-rounded person who has not only succeeded as an actress and film maker but has also recently launched her clothing line. Her success and wide appeal is no doubt one of the reasons for this appointment.

Speaking on the appointment, the actress said “Like everything in my life, I am grateful to God for this one too. This appointment as Brand ambassador is a big honour. I am thankful to the Landwey team for considering me and partnering with my brand. Landwey is committed to delivering excellence and integrity in real estate and I am excited to be working with them. I am confident that this partnership will take their brand to the next level”
